Really like the drum sounds you got going there. Loud in the mix to say the least, but nice.

Certainly out of balance - more bass, guitars and vocals.

Work with just the drums and bass for a bit, and add guitars, then vocals. Many approaches. Being submixed drums you don't have as much flexibiity, but it can be done. The cymbals are a touch loud but once you get the rest of the instruments up more, hopefully it will even out.

nice natural room sound on the drums there. ..that really comes thru. and the harp is distorted just the right amount. nice tunes, and performances. Nothing to really gripe about on that end.

but whoa...some crispy cymbals, hh's.. and some general sizzle just all around. I'd take a lo pass filter with two sugars pleeze...

I'd also take a little more zing in the bass sound too...like the sound that new strings gives ya....or put some of that zing there:)

the songs seem to verge on being a little on the long side(with the exception of the last one, of course)...but these would make the "album" version just fine.

I also hear a little gtr amp buzz here and there.. next time a little gating might be in order...especially noticeable (like most peoples stuff, it seems) on the fades.
